The effect of herbal topical cream in reducing pain caused by neuropathy and joint pain

Investigating the therapeutic effect of herbal supplement (Herbal topical cream containing lavender, mint, cinnamon, ginger, moringa, poppy extract and clove extract.) in order to reduce chemotherapy-induced neuropathy, muscle pain and response to treatment

Inclusion criteria

Inclusion criteria: Patients have symptoms of chronic muscle and joint pain. Patients with neuropathic pain caused by chemotherapy

Exclusion criteria

Exclusion criteria: Pregnant or lactating woman Patients who have abdominal abscess at the time of visit. Patients with bacterial infection. Patients who use opioids on a daily basis. Possible side effects of treatment

Design outcomes

Primary

MeasureTime frame
Pain and tingling. Timepoint: before intervention and 10 min, 1 hours , 6 hours after intervention. Method of measurement: Neuropathic Pain Scale (NPS) and Guidelines for the Pharmacological Treatment of Peripheral Neuropathic Pain: Expert Panel Recommendations for the Middle East Region.
